CHARLOTTE, N.C. – Men's cross country competed Friday evening in the Royals XC Challenge hosted by Queens University of Charlotte. Head coach Sarah Smith Carlson's team registered a 54th-place finish among a challenging field including eight total South Atlantic Conference teams.
Freshman Austin Yeary finished first for the Cavs marking a time of 28:36 in the 8K race followed by senior Tanner Redinger who posted a time of 29:19. Freshman Peyton Salyer completed the race with a time of 31:29.
Junior Ryan Frederick registered a time of 31:57 while freshman Thomas Salyer listed a time of 33:31. Senior Ciaran Wheatley wrapped up the race for the Cavs with a time of 39:16 at McAlpine Creek Park.
Coach Carlson's team will conclude their season in two weeks at the South Atlantic Conference Championship race on Saturday, Oct. 26 hosted by Wingate University.
